+254 721 331 808    training@upskilldevelopment.com

AI and Predictive Analytics Data Engineering Course: Enabling Intelligent Applications

NOTE: To view the training dates and registration button clearly put your mobile phone, tablet on landscape layout. Thank you

Online Training Registration

Training Mode Platform Fee Enroll
Online Training Zoom/ Google Meet 900USD Register

Classroom/On-site Training Schedule

Course Date Location Fee Enroll
16/03/2026 to 20/03/2026 Nairobi 1,500 USD Register
16/03/2026 to 20/03/2026 Mombasa 1,750 USD Register
16/03/2026 to 20/03/2026 Dubai 4,500 USD Register
20/04/2026 to 24/04/2026 Nairobi 1,500 USD Register
18/05/2026 to 22/05/2026 Nairobi 1,500 USD Register
18/05/2026 to 22/05/2026 Mombasa 1,750 USD Register
18/05/2026 to 22/05/2026 Kigali 2,500 USD Register
15/06/2026 to 19/06/2026 Nairobi 1,500 USD Register
15/06/2026 to 19/06/2026 Dubai 4,500 USD Register
20/07/2026 to 24/07/2026 Nairobi 1,500 USD Register
20/07/2026 to 24/07/2026 Mombasa 1,750 USD Register
17/08/2026 to 21/08/2026 Nairobi 1,500 USD Register
17/08/2026 to 21/08/2026 Kigali 2,500 USD Register
21/09/2026 to 25/09/2026 Nairobi 1,500 USD Register
21/09/2026 to 25/09/2026 Mombasa 1,750 USD Register

Introduction

Artificial Intelligence (AI) and Predictive Analytics are revolutionizing the way organizations harness their data for competitive advantage. From anticipating customer behavior to optimizing operations, predictive models have become essential tools for decision-making. However, building intelligent applications requires not only strong models but also efficient data engineering systems that can process, prepare, and deliver the right data at scale. This course bridges the gap by focusing on the intersection of AI, predictive analytics, and data engineering.

The course begins with a foundation in predictive analytics concepts, including supervised and unsupervised learning, time-series forecasting, and deep learning. Participants will then explore how data engineering practices such as data pipelines, feature engineering, and distributed processing enable these models to function in production environments.

With the growing need for scalability, learners will gain hands-on experience with big data technologies like Apache Spark, Kafka, and cloud platforms that integrate seamlessly with AI pipelines. The course emphasizes designing robust data systems that support real-time analytics and predictive decision-making across industries.

Another critical aspect of this course is operationalizing AI models—moving from experimentation to deployment in enterprise systems. Participants will learn about MLOps practices, continuous model monitoring, retraining workflows, and the automation of predictive pipelines to ensure ongoing accuracy and relevance of insights.

Finally, the program examines emerging trends such as the use of generative AI in predictive analytics, the integration of natural language processing, and ethical considerations in AI-driven decision-making. By the end, learners will be prepared to engineer end-to-end data systems that empower intelligent applications, driving measurable business impact.

Who Should Attend

  • Data engineers building pipelines for AI and analytics.
  • Machine learning engineers deploying predictive models.
  • Business intelligence professionals seeking advanced analytics skills.
  • Cloud architects designing scalable AI infrastructures.
  • Data scientists looking to enhance engineering expertise.
  • Software engineers building AI-powered applications.
  • IT managers responsible for data-driven innovation.
  • AI consultants and solution architects.
  • Enterprise analysts working on predictive decision-making.
  • Academic researchers in AI and data science.

Duration

5 days

Course Objectives

By the end of this course, participants will be able to:

  • Understand predictive analytics concepts and AI applications.
  • Build scalable data pipelines to power machine learning workflows.
  • Apply feature engineering techniques for predictive modeling.
  • Use distributed systems for large-scale data preparation.
  • Implement real-time predictive analytics with streaming data.
  • Deploy and operationalize AI models with MLOps practices.
  • Monitor and retrain predictive models for continuous accuracy.
  • Integrate predictive analytics into enterprise applications.
  • Apply ethical frameworks for responsible AI implementation.
  • Leverage emerging trends such as generative AI and NLP in predictions.

Comprehensive Course Outline

Module 1: Foundations of AI and Predictive Analytics

  • Overview of predictive analytics and intelligent applications.
  • Machine learning basics: regression, classification, clustering.
  • Time-series forecasting and trend analysis.
  • Deep learning foundations for predictive modeling.

Module 2: Data Engineering for Predictive Analytics

  • Role of data engineering in AI systems.
  • Building scalable pipelines for predictive data.
  • Feature engineering for machine learning models.
  • Data quality, preprocessing, and transformation.

Module 3: Distributed Processing for AI

  • Using Apache Spark for predictive analytics workflows.
  • Parallelized feature extraction and model training.
  • Batch vs. streaming pipelines for predictive tasks.
  • Cloud platforms for distributed AI data engineering.

Module 4: Real-Time Predictive Systems

  • Streaming data integration with Kafka.
  • Real-time scoring of predictive models.
  • Designing low-latency data flows for AI applications.
  • Case study: predictive maintenance with IoT streaming data.

Module 5: Operationalizing Predictive Analytics

  • MLOps fundamentals and workflow automation.
  • Continuous integration and deployment of ML models.
  • Monitoring model drift and performance decay.
  • Automated retraining pipelines for predictive accuracy.

Module 6: Cloud-Native Predictive Pipelines

  • AI integration with AWS, Azure, and GCP.
  • Serverless predictive analytics with cloud functions.
  • Containerization and orchestration with Kubernetes.
  • Hybrid and multi-cloud predictive architectures.

Module 7: Business Applications of Predictive Analytics

  • Customer behavior prediction and personalization.
  • Fraud detection and financial risk analytics.
  • Supply chain optimization with AI-driven predictions.
  • Healthcare and life sciences predictive applications.

Module 8: Advanced AI Techniques in Predictive Analytics

  • Deep learning architectures for predictive tasks.
  • NLP for predictive text and sentiment analysis.
  • Graph analytics for network-based predictions.
  • Generative AI in predictive analytics pipelines.

Module 9: Governance, Security, and Ethics

  • Data governance in predictive analytics.
  • Securing sensitive predictive data pipelines.
  • Bias detection and mitigation in AI predictions.
  • Ethical AI decision-making frameworks.

Module 10: Project and Future Trends

  • Designing an end-to-end predictive data engineering solution.
  • Applying best practices in predictive model deployment.
  • AI-driven automation of business processes.
  • Future of predictive analytics in intelligent enterprises.

Training Approach

This course will be delivered by our skilled trainers who have vast knowledge and experience as expert professionals in the fields. The course is taught in English and through a mix of theory, practical activities, group discussion and case studies. Course manuals and additional training materials will be provided to the participants upon completion of the training.

Tailor-Made Course

This course can also be tailor-made to meet organization requirement. For further inquiries, please contact us on: Email: training@upskilldevelopment.com Tel: +254 721 331 808

Training Venue

The training will be held at our Upskill Training Centre. We also offer training for a group at requested location all over the world. The course fee covers the course tuition, training materials, two break refreshments, and buffet lunch.

Visa application, travel expenses, airport transfers, dinners, accommodation, insurance, and other personal expenses are catered by the participant

Certification

Participants will be issued with Upskill certificate upon completion of this course.

Airport Pickup and Accommodation

Airport pickup and accommodation is arranged upon request. For booking contact our Training Coordinator through Email: training@upskilldevelopment.com, +254 721 331 808

Terms of Payment

Unless otherwise agreed between the two parties payment of the course fee should be done 3 working days before commencement of the training so as to enable us to prepare better

Online Training Registration

Training Mode Platform Fee Enroll
Online Training Zoom/ Google Meet 900USD Register

Classroom/On-site Training Schedule

Course Date Location Fee Enroll
16/03/2026 to 20/03/2026 Nairobi 1,500 USD Register
16/03/2026 to 20/03/2026 Mombasa 1,750 USD Register
16/03/2026 to 20/03/2026 Dubai 4,500 USD Register
20/04/2026 to 24/04/2026 Nairobi 1,500 USD Register
18/05/2026 to 22/05/2026 Nairobi 1,500 USD Register
18/05/2026 to 22/05/2026 Mombasa 1,750 USD Register
18/05/2026 to 22/05/2026 Kigali 2,500 USD Register
15/06/2026 to 19/06/2026 Nairobi 1,500 USD Register
15/06/2026 to 19/06/2026 Dubai 4,500 USD Register
20/07/2026 to 24/07/2026 Nairobi 1,500 USD Register
20/07/2026 to 24/07/2026 Mombasa 1,750 USD Register
17/08/2026 to 21/08/2026 Nairobi 1,500 USD Register
17/08/2026 to 21/08/2026 Kigali 2,500 USD Register
21/09/2026 to 25/09/2026 Nairobi 1,500 USD Register
21/09/2026 to 25/09/2026 Mombasa 1,750 USD Register

Some of Our Recent Clients

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ses
Professional capacity building short courses

Training that focuses on providing skills for work?

We support the development of a skilled and confident workforce to meet the changing demands of growing sectors by offering the best possible training to enable them to fulfil learning goals.

Make a Mark in You Day to Day work